Fortunately for Apple users, that's exactly what they regularly do, and their Quick Start function is very convenient. Essentially, it allows those who upgrade their iPhone, iPad or iPod to transfer all of the data to their new device. You'll need both your old and new devices to utilize Quick Start, and it needs to be running iOS 11/12/13. May 31, 2012 · Unfortunately, no, there is no way to start an app automatically when you turn on an iPad. However, if you leave the app running when you put the iPad to sleep, it will be still running when you go back to "wake" the iPad up. If you never close it out (by pressing the Home button), it will always be running after a sleep.
